NETGEAR introduces NETGEAR Stora MS2110
NETGEAR made several product announcements today at CES 2010 and we managed to snap up some pictures of the new products at the Digital Experience event tonight at the Mirage. We’ll get even more info as the show starts tomorrow but in the meantime, here are tidbits about two of their new products. First, we’ll start things off with the new NETGEAR Stora MS2110.
Features include:
- Easy-to-use home media storage server for the consumer space
- Allows users to access, back up and centralize photos, music, movies, and files from nearly any network device
- User interface for both local and remote users
- Content can be shared with other devices on the network such as TVs, game consoles, digital photo frames.
- 1080p Blu-ray streams can be viewed on media players such as the NETGEAR Digital Entertainer platform
- DLNA certification
- Two drive bays with the unit coming with a single 1 terabyte disk. Add a second drive for mirroring
- The company expects to launch a 2 terabyte version shortly
Other specs include:
- Two SATA channels
- Compatible with SATA and SATA II Hard Drives
- Gigabit Ethernet support
- USB 2.0 port
- 256MB of flash memory
- Supports Windows, Macs, Linux/Unix
- Browser-based interface
- RAID 1 support
- Windows Media 7 compliant
The MS2110 has suggested price of $229.99 – not bad for a two drive NAS.
